[QUOTE="dannyboy, post: 826813, member: 484"] Janet The quilt is a product of love, hard work, and a gift you have developed. And the loss is devastating. UPS will eventually pay the claim, for the limit it was insured at time of shipment, but that amount does not even come close to the actual value. As has been mentioned, UPS is not admitting anything but that it can not locate it in our system. After 33+ years at UPS, I have seen a lot of odd things. One thing is for sure, it did not just walk out on its own. And while the quilt is very nice, only someone that would be interested in the quilt would take it. So that brings us back to the shipper. The fact that there are discrepancies on the other two packages as well, is a huge warning signal. Of the driver that picked them up, and the shipping department of the shipper. Let us know how it works out. Turn up the heat on the company that was shipping it back to you. You never know how hard they actually investigated it on their end. Good luck d [/QUOTE]
